    January 2013 US search engine rankings

    RESTON, US: comScore, Inc, a leader in measuring the digital world, today released its monthly comScore qSearch analysis of the US search marketplace. Google Sites led the explicit core search market in January with 67% of search queries conducted, followed by Microsoft Sites with 16.5%.

    US Explicit Core Search

    January 2013 US search engine rankings

    Google Sites led the US explicit core search market in January with 67% market share (up 0.3 percentage points), followed by Microsoft Sites with 16.5% (up 0.2 percentage points) and Yahoo! Sites with 12.1%. Ask Network accounted for 2.8% of explicit core searches, followed by AOL, Inc with 1.7%.

    comScore Explicit Core Search Share Report* January 2013 vs. December 2012 Total US - Home & Work Locations (Source: comScore qSearch)
    Core Search Entity Explicit Core Search Share (%)
    Dec-12 Jan-13 Point Change
    Total Explicit Core Search 100.0% 100.0% N/A
    Google Sites 66.7% 67.0% 0.3
    Microsoft Sites 16.3% 16.5% 0.2
    Yahoo! Sites 12.2% 12.1% -0.1
    Ask Network 3.0% 2.8% -0.2
    AOL, Inc. 1.8% 1.7% -0.1

    *"Explicit Core Search" excludes contextually driven searches that do not reflect specific user intent to interact with the search results.

    Nearly 19.5 billion explicit core searches were conducted in January (up 11%), with Google Sites ranking first with 13.1 billion (up 11%). Microsoft Sites ranked second with 3.2 billion searches (up 12%), followed by Yahoo! Sites with 2.3 billion (up 9%), Ask Network with 536 million and AOL, Inc. with 331 million (up 7%).

    comScore Explicit Core Search Query Report January 2013 vs. December 2012 Total US - Home & Work Locations (Source: comScore qSearch)
    Core Search Entity Explicit Core Search Queries (MM)
    Dec-12 Jan-13 Percent Change
    Total Explicit Core Search 17,628 19,484 11%
    Google Sites 11,763 13,060 11%
    Microsoft Sites 2,867 3,208 12%
    Yahoo! Sites 2,154 2,348 9%
    Ask Network 534 536 0%
    AOL, Inc. 310 331 7%

    "Powered By" reporting

    In January, 69.3% of searches carried organic search results from Google (up 0.2 percentage points), while 25.6% of searches were powered by Bing.
